What is the difference between a fossil and an artifact?

Respuesta :

21giovannialvarez
21giovannialvarez 21giovannialvarez
  • 04-01-2021

Answer:

An artifact is an item made by a human being, while a fossil is a preserved remain of a pre-historic animal.
